Psalms  


4 : 1 Answer me when I call, O God of myrighteousness!You havegiven me relief when I was in distress.Be gracious to me and hear my prayer!
4 : 2 O men,how long shall my honor be turned into shame?How long will you love vain words and seek afterlies?Selah
4 : 3 But know that theLordhasset apartthe godly for himself;theLordhears when I call to him.
4 : 4 Be angry,and do not sin;ponder in your own heartson your beds, and be silent.Selah
4 : 5 Offerright sacrifices,and put yourtrust in theLord.
4 : 6 There are many who say,Who will show us some good?Lift upthe light of your face upon us, OLord!
4 : 7 You have putmore joy in my heartthan they have when their grain and wine abound.
4 : 8 In peace I will bothlie down and sleep;for you alone, OLord, make medwell in safety.
